Add 4/27 and 15/54
4/27 + 15/54 is 23/54.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 27 and 54 is 54
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 54 - For the 1st fraction, since 27 × 2 = 54,
4/27 = 4 × 2/27 × 2 = 8/54 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 54 × 1 = 54,
15/54 = 15 × 1/54 × 1 = 15/54 - Add the two like fractions:
8/54 + 15/54 = 8 + 15/54 = 23/54 - So, 4/27 + 15/54 = 23/54
